我正在尝试为Flarum论坛做一个扩展。作曲家。在json中,我添加了以下行:
"minimum-stability": "beta",
"prefer-stable": true
当我运行composer require evaldasl/flarum-ext-lithuanian
时,我得到以下错误:
无法在最低稳定性(beta)的任何版本中找到软件包evaldasl/flarium -ext-立陶宛。检查包拼写或最小稳定性
如何避免这个错误?
搜索packagist.org后,我可以看到它尚未注册。即使你已经注册并提交了其他Github项目,它也不会自动列出你的所有项目。你必须每一个都提交。
还要注意,已经有一个同名的项目注册了,所以它可能被认为是一个分支。
不要提交现有包的分支。如果您需要测试对您分叉以修补的包的更改,请使用VCS Repositories代替。但是,如果它是一个真正的长期分支,您打算维护它,请随意提交。
一旦你提交,那么你的composer require命令将工作